/*
 * nGhost Hands-Free Profile (nhfp)
 *
 * This module implements a LinuxICE nGhost2 UI for libhfp.
 */

#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>

#include <libhfp/events.h>
#include <libhfp/events-indep.h>


class TestObj {
public:
	void Timeout(libhfp::TimerNotifier *timerp) {
		printf("Timer %p fired\n", timerp);
		delete timerp;
	}

	void PrimeTest(libhfp::DispatchInterface *dip) {
		libhfp::TimerNotifier *tp;
		unsigned int ms;
		int i;

		for (i = 0; i < 10; i++) {
			tp = dip->NewTimer();
			ms = random() % 10000;
			printf("tp %p created for %dms\n", tp, ms);
			tp->Register(this, &TestObj::Timeout);
			tp->Set(ms);

			if (random() % 2) {
				ms = random() % 10000;
				printf("tp %p re-registered for %dms\n",
				       tp, ms);
				tp->Set(ms);
			}
		}
	}
};


libhfp::IndepEventDispatcher g_dispatcher;

int
main(int argc, char **argv)
{
	TestObj tester;
	tester.PrimeTest(&g_dispatcher);
	g_dispatcher.Run();

	return 0;
}
